Output ae582e84b07acd94c34c72b6bfbb26048bccf0e68520b60eeeaa79f93a2c7330:7

value
19666383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28e82e97cd2d0273ea85e408a07d5541e293a49e OP_EQUAL
address
35RK6WGTpJucCH3oDTHjn2JTKp8RmyUP46
transaction
ae582e84b07acd94c34c72b6bfbb26048bccf0e68520b60eeeaa79f93a2c7330
spent
true